Item Details
Talavera De La Reina, Spain, Late 1800s, Two bowls the larger of a hunting scene of a "Man and Dog" with elaborate bands in vibrant colors(marked Spain 115 to rear). Smaller a very deeply shaped bowl of "Bull in Stride" (rear marked Spain and Illegible Numbers) Size of largest; 10 1/2" W
